Union Minister was asking for money posing as Hardeep Puri, caught by Delhi Police


Police said that an FIR was registered in Delhi on Tuesday. A complaint was lodged in which it was said that some unknown person had put the profile picture of Union Minister Hardeep Singh Puri.

A case has been registered at East Delhi's Geeta Colony police station after a zero FIR was transferred from Kohima, stating that a resident of Geeta Colony had created a profile picture of Union Minister Hardeep Singh Puri on his WhatsApp to join BJP in Nagaland . He used to send messages to the leaders and was demanding money in the name of help in the upcoming assembly elections. Police interrogated him and believe he may have been a victim of a cyber attack.

The Geeta Colony police station, following the details given by the Kohima police, detained the man through technical surveillance and interrogated him. It is suspected that his WhatsApp account may also have been hacked. Police identified the person through technical surveillance and local enquiry, after which he was called for questioning.

Police say that nothing suspicious was found with this person, which proves that he has done such an act. However, the phone number given by the Kohima police belongs to this person. The police has sent a letter to WhatsApp asking for details of the number and old chats. At present, the police say that this suspect has been released, but the investigation of the case is going on.

Message was sent to the BJP president of Nagaland

Police said that an FIR was registered in Delhi on Tuesday. Deputy Commissioner of Police (Shahdara) Rohit Meena said, a complaint was registered in which it was said that some unknown person had put the profile picture of Union Minister Hardeep Singh Puri. The accused was using the photo of the minister as his profile picture on WhatsApp. He had recently sent a message to Mahonlumo Kikon, BJP's national spokesperson and in-charge of Mizoram.
